
Benefits of the
Electra-Ride II:
COMPACT DESIGN The Electra-Ride II is a low profile design that
uses only 24" of the stairway when in use and folds up to only 13"
from the wall allowing greater access for others using the
stairway.
SEATING This unit offers swing out arms as well as an adjustment
to set the width of the arms, both features allow for easier
access and a more comfortable ride.

Benefits of the Electra-Ride Elite:
COMPACT Installed rail extends only five inches from wall.
SEATING Seat height may be adjusted from 19" to 24 1/2".
DESIGN Unique, simple design of rail hides mechanical components
keeping grease and dust away from you and your clothes.
Key Benefits
Standard in all 3 Models
FREEDOM With a Bruno Independent
Living Aids Straight Rail Stairlift you can go up and down stairs
effortlessly, anytime you want.
COMFORT Unlike ordinary chain or cable driven stairlifts, our
units use a rack and pinion system, so there's no slipping or
lurching when the unit stops and starts. Your ride is smooth and
controlled. Your installer can even set the speed of the unit to
suit your personal comfort level.
PERFORMANCE All units are designed and manufactured to accommodate
rider weights up to 350 lbs., which positions Bruno stairlift
systems as a leader in the industry.
BATTERY-POWERED OPERATION Battery operation assures you of access
between floors even if an electrical outage occurs. The unit
charges automatically when it is parked both at the top or bottom
of the stairway.
INSTALLATION Because of the battery-powered operation there is no
special wiring required for installation. The unit uses a 3 amp
charger that will operate on a standard 110 volt wall outlet.
CALL-SEND The unit utilizes a wireless call-send control which
allows you to call or send the unit to the other end of the
stairs. This wireless system can either be mounted on a wall or
can be used as a hand held remote.
QUALITY Designed, manufactured and assembled under ISO 9001
standards.
